The Future of SOC Monitoring: Trends and Technologies

The Security Operations Center (SOC) monitoring landscape is undergoing rapid transformation, driven by escalating cyber threats and evolving technologies. Future SOC operations will likely center around heightened automation, leveraging artificial intelligence (AI) and machine learning (ML) to analyze vast data volumes and prioritize alerts. This shift moves beyond reactive responses towards proactive threat hunting and predictive security. Key trends include the increased adoption of Security Orchestration, Automation, and Response (SOAR) platforms, consolidating workflows and reducing analyst fatigue. Expect to see greater use of Extended Detection and Response (XDR) solutions, correlating data from across different security layers—endpoints, networks, cloud environments—for a holistic view of potential compromises. Observability practices, encompassing infrastructure logs and application performance metrics, are becoming essential for deeper investigations. Furthermore, the rise of cloud-native security tools and serverless architectures requires SOCs to adapt monitoring approaches and skills.
